Key Features Comparison

Dr. Link Check
Dr. Link Check Features
  • Crawls websites to find broken, invalid and redirected links
  • Checks links in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, XML and more
  • Generates detailed reports on broken links and redirects
  • Schedules automatic link checks
  • Integrates with popular SEO tools
Dead Link Checker
Dead Link Checker Features
  • Real-time link checking
  • Detailed custom reports
  • Crawls websites to find dead, broken, and redirecting links
  • Supports multiple URL formats
  • Batch processing of URLs
  • Scheduled scans
  • Email notifications
  • Integration with popular website platforms

Pros & Cons Analysis

Dr. Link Check
Dr. Link Check
Pros
  • Easy to use interface
  • Fast and accurate crawling
  • Flexible link checking options
  • Helpful for improving site health and SEO
  • Affordable pricing
Cons
  • Limited number of URLs in basic plan
  • No browser extension available
  • Requires technical know-how for advanced features
  • Can miss some JavaScript generated links
Dead Link Checker
Dead Link Checker
Pros
  • Free to use
  • Easy to set up and use
  • Comprehensive link checking capabilities
  • Helpful for webmasters and SEO analysts
  • Supports a wide range of URL formats
Cons
  • Limited to a certain number of URLs per scan in the free version
  • May not detect all types of broken links
  • No advanced features or customization options in the free version
